Quarkus,如何发送带有保留标志的Mqtt消息?

问题描述 投票:0回答:1

我目前正在使用 Smallrye 反应式消息传递与 Quarkus 发送 Mqtt 消息,问题是当我将保留标志添加为 true 时,没有任何变化。

这是我的做法:

    @Broadcast
    @Channel("myChannel")
    Emitter<MyObject> emitter; 
emitter.send(MqttMessage.of("/mytopic",data,MqttQoS.EXACTLY_ONCE,true)); 

任何帮助或指导将不胜感激

java mqtt publish-subscribe quarkus smallrye-reactive-messaging
1个回答
0
投票

尝试使用 io.smallrye.reactive.messaging.mqtt.SendingMqttMessage 来构建您的消息。

© www.soinside.com 2019 - 2024. All rights reserved.